When the original Honda CR-V debuted in 1997, the Detroit News auto consumers' panel had a lukewarm reaction to the vehicle after driving it. They said the CR-V's engine was wimpy and whiny, and the cabin was cramped. Before the Japanese automaker began the redesign process on the second-generation CR-V, it also talked to consumers.
